Random Act of Kindness #13

You're in for a treat today, friends. This RAK challenge is a fun one!

RAK Challenge #13- Brighten a kid's day by helping them buy a toy.

My favorite helpers were all over this one. Each kid had a dollar to "hide" in the Dollar Store toy section.

It looked a little like this...
 Gearing up for all the fun.

Heading in to complete our mission...


Let's pick out the perfect spot.

No, kids, we're not here to shop. You actually have to leave the dollar in the store.

We were armed with tape so we attached our dollars to the back of the packages and left a little peeking out to be spied easily.

Now, quick...leave the store before anyone catches us!

It's so funny how you feel like you're doing something wrong just because you're trying to be sneaky. I mean, really, if we were caught what would they say?... "I'm sorry, ma'am, you can't leave that dollar here. Please take it with you and exit the store immediately!"

I love involving my kids in RAK challenges. It's a great way to teach them about giving without expectations. We'll never know who ended up finding our dollars, but it sure is fun to know that you are responsible for making someone smile.

Bamboo Placemat Art

    While browsing the aisle of Dollar Tree, I ran across some bamboo placemats that caught my eye. Immediately, I thought, "Wow, those would look really cool in a black frame!" That's normal, right? I mean, it's a perfectly normal response to see placemats and think artwork.



Here's what I came up with...


                      
                                                                                 AND



This is definitely one of the quickest and easiest projects ever! Here are the details...

Items needed:
Bamboo placemat (varying colors available, pick your favorite!)
tape
scissors
scrapbook paper (in a coordinating color)

How to:
Step 1: Tape the paper insert that comes in the frame to the bamboo placemat. This will keep it from slipping when you begin cutting.

Step 2: Cut along the template.



Step 3: Place in frame. Can't get any easier than that!



Step 4: Think it needs a little something extra? Grab your scrapbook paper and cut out something pretty to place top of this textured beauty. I quickly sketched out a "F" for our last name, Frieling.
